Abstract (EN)
Many people die not only in our country but also in the world due to occupational hazards and vocational diseases. This situation that has been ongoing since the past cannot be prevented due to the lack of the precautions taken as well as the fact that sufficient importance is not given to worker's rights. Occupational hazards have decreased significantly in number as a result of the effective precautions taken in recent years. However, whereas these precautions are more in developed countries, they are much less in developing or underdeveloped countries. Many occupational hazards that take place due to lack of precautions cause workers to become disabled thus resulting in more damage to the country economy. Significant gains can be acquired by taking the necessary precautions for protecting the workers thereby preventing loss of labor and work days. In this study, risk evaluation process which has become an obligation in our country with the law numbered 6331 dated 2012 for protecting the health of the workers and ensuring their safety that should be carried out at every workplace was carried out at the Anadolu University Faculty of Engineering laboratories via control list and L-type matrix methods. The questions and evaluation tables prepared in accordance with risk evaluation methods were carried out at a total of 57 laboratories in 7 departments thus aiming to put forth the risks as well as the precautions that should be taken. Required precautions for preventing the primary risks determined as such were taken after which preventive studies to ensure that employees work under minimum risk were carried out. In addition, a fundamental data infrastructure was prepared for carrying out a more detailed risk studies at required locations and to develop future OHS studies. Various devices and equipment specific to every department should be evaluated separately and relevant precautions should be taken. It has been determined according to risk evaluation results that there are many different risks in each department. It has also been determined that the necessary precautions should be taken to eliminate these risks.
